Electromagnetic waves are not mechanical waves, which means they can travel in a:

Respuesta :

elyseknopsnider elyseknopsnider
  • 03-05-2019

Answer:

Electromagnetic waves differ from mechanical waves in that they do not require a medium to propagate. This means that electromagnetic waves can travel not only through air and solid materials, but also through the vacuum of space.
